Webb8 feb. 2024 · As the amygdala is remarkably close to, and forms connections with the hippocampus (a memory structure of the brain), these two often work together to make memories more memorable. The amygdala can attribute emotions to memories. Essentially, the more emotive the memory, the more likely it is to be remembered. Webb1 apr. 2024 · The amygdala is located in the medial temporal lobe, just anterior to (in front of) the hippocampus. Similar to the hippocampus, the amygdala is a paired structure, with one located in each hemisphere of the brain. The amygdala is part of the limbic system, a neural network that mediates many aspects of emotion and memory.
